Vue.js Frontend developer

Брест, Беларусь
Миддл
Информационные технологии • Разработка • JavaScript • Node.js • TypeScript • Vue.js • Nuxt.js • CSS • HTML
Удаленная работа • Работа в офисе
Опыт работы от 1 года до 3х лет
О себе

На данный момент Frontend developer.

Мои компетенции и опыт

Навыки:

1. Опыт разработки пользовательских интерфейсов на Vue 3, TS, HTML, CSS, SCSS, Pinia, нужен доступ к резюме , (SPA, SRR).

2. Знание принципов адаптивной, кроссбраузерной веб-разработки и оптимизации производительности.

3. Понимание принципов реактивности и компонентного подхода.

4. Опыт работы с RESTful API.

5. Отличные коммуникативные навыки.

6. Ответственный подход к выполнению задачи, доводить начатое до конца.

7. Стремление к постоянному саморазвитию и изучению новых технологий.

 

Последнее место работы в должности Frontend developer ( нужен доступ к резюме )

Разработка платформы Kitchen ERP
Технологии: Vue 3, Nuxt 3, Ts, Pinia, СSS module, Rest API, eslintr, stylelintr
Задачи:
* Создание архитектуры приложения (front-end части) * Написание бизнес-логики приложения
* Реализация UI компонентов, от простых (кнопок, инпутов, dropdown и д.р) до сложных (календарь, графики и т.д)
* Реализация общих для приложение компонентов
* Реализация страниц приложения (авторизация, группы страниц для разделов: номенклатура, программа питания, меню, клиенты, промокоды, реферальная программа и д.р)
* Интеграция front-end и back-end, посредством rest Api
* Частичное тестирование api запросов
* Code review

 

Небольшой проекты для примера:

нужен доступ к резюме Интернет-магазина на базе нужен доступ к резюме 3. Front-end выполним на Vue 3 (Composition Api), TypeScript. В качестве store manager была использована Pinia. Для работы со стилями был использован CSS препроцессор SCSS . Так же для полной работоспособности, проверки функциональности приложения, сделана Back-end часть на нужен доступ к резюме , база данных на PostgreSQL (для работы с базой данных используется ORM Prisma). На Back-end части была реализована фильтрация товаров, по множеству различных вариантов, такие как: по имени, цене, рейтингу, артикул, характеристикам и т.д. Так же есть функция: регистрация и авторизация пользователей, добавление товаров в корзину и избранные. Авторизованные пользователи могут добавлять товары на сайт, загружать фотографий на облако, оставлять отзывы а товарах.

Кратко обо мне. Веб-программированием занимаюсь, так как меня это нравиться и у меня получается. Возникли какие-то вопросы - всегда готов ответить. Мой Telegram YuraMelnichuk1. Я открыт к новым возможностям и готов присоединиться к команде профессионал


Специализация
Информационные технологииРазработкаJavaScriptNode.jsTypeScriptVue.jsNuxt.jsCSSHTML
Отрасль и сфера применения

Уровень
Миддл

Интересные кандидаты